“How Comics Were Made” was a huge success on Kickstarter in 2024, and is about to appear in a brand new edition from Andrew’s McMeel publishing. Author Glenn Fleishman joins Geoff to talk about the book and an important missing piece of comics and newspaper history; the process from drawing board to print and all steps in-between! A dazzling work of engaging and entertaining history and an enlightening conversation on today’s episode.
